Internet Archive: Over 1 Million Digital Books Available to the Print-Disabled
Those books are available for free, in a format called DAISY, either open or protected. Open DAISYs can be read by anyone in the world on many different devices. Protected DAISYs can only be opened using a key issued by the Library of Congress NLS program.
